September in Campbell River scores 8.0/10 for nature and wildlife travel - an above-average month (#5 of 12). Expect around 15°C, 46 mm of rain, and roughly 11 sunny days this month.

Campbell River is the salmon capital of Vancouver Island, with Discovery Passage wildlife and Strathcona Park access.
